Basement Sump Pump Service in Tuscaloosa, AL
Basement sump pump services focus on installing, repairing, and maintaining sump pumps that help prevent water accumulation in basement areas. These systems are designed to remove excess groundwater or rainwater that can seep into the foundation, reducing the risk of flooding, water damage, and mold growth. Projects typically include installing new sump pumps, upgrading existing units, or troubleshooting issues with water removal efficiency. Homeowners often seek these services when experiencing frequent basement flooding, noticing water pooling during heavy rain, or preparing for seasonal weather changes to protect their property.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ump and why is it important? A sump pump helps remove excess water from the basement to prevent fl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
When should a sump pump be serviced or replaced? Regular inspection is recommended if the pump shows signs of failure, unusual noises, or if it’s more than a few years old.
What are common signs of sump pump failure? Frequent cycling, strange noises, or the pump not activating during heavy water inflow can indicate issues needing attention.
How can property owners maintain their sump pump? Ensuring the pump and sump basin are clear of debris and testing the system periodically helps maintain proper operation.
